Job description

The Distribution Driver Class A is responsible for delivering products to clients; inspect general condition of vehicle; prepare, load, unload, operate, and clean vehicle including following all safety precautions in accordance with SGWS and Department of Transportation (DOT) guidelines. Review standing orders, develop sales, process payments, and maintain records.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Deliver statewide products to bars, restaurants, hotels, or other customer locations
  • Perform daily pre-trip and post-trip inspections on vehicle
  • Sort merchandise by invoice for delivery
  • Adhere to safe and courteous operation of delivery vehicle at all times
  • Check in money and returned goods daily with Driver Check-in & Accounting Cashier
  • Complete all required paperwork daily, including Department of Transportation logbook and driver vehicle inspection report (DVIR)
  • Report to work in adherence to company uniform standards (e.g., neat, clean, and properly attired)
  • Adhere to all Safety regulations, and perform all duties in a safe manner
  • Plan trip logistics and obtain necessary documents to transport goods
  • Load and unloaded cargo make sure safety equipment is being utilized
  • Ensure cargo is secured properly compliant with safety requirements
  • Report any incidents to dispatcher
  • Follow / adhere to all traffic laws
  • Maintain vehicle, product, and equipment tidy and in good working order
  • Perform other related duties as assigned

Additional Primary Responsibilities

Minimum Qualifications

  • 1 yearof experience
  • Must be 21 years of age
  • Must be Department of Transportation (DOT) certified
  • Class A Commercial Driver s License required with doubles and triples endorsements

Physical Demands

  • Physical demands include a considerable amount of time walking, bending, reaching, standing, squatting, and stooping
  • Additional hours may be required during October, November, and December and other peak periods
  • Capable of working flexible hours which could include overnight, early morning, and / or late evening
  • May require lifting / lowering, pushing, carrying, or pulling up to 56lbs

This position is deemed a safety-sensitive position. As such, any person who is given a conditional offer of employment will be required to pass a

drug test.
